en - IMPORTANT S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S
9
Repairs should only be carried out by a Miele-authorized
service technician. Repairs and other work by unqualified
persons can cause considerable danger to users.
Defective components should be replaced by Miele orig-
inal parts only. Only with these parts can the manufacturer
guarantee the safety of the appliance.
Proper use
To avoid the risk of damage, do not use the vacuum
cleaner without the FilterBag, dust compartment filter and
exhaust filter in place.
The dust compartment cover will not close without a Fil-
terBag inserted. Do not force it.
Do not vacuum up anything which has been burning or
smoking, e.g., cigarettes, ashes or hot ash, whether glow-
ing or apparently extinguished.
Do not use the vacuum cleaner to vacuum up any water,
liquid or damp dirt. Wait until any freshly cleaned or sham-
pooed rugs or carpets are completely dry before attempt-
ing to vacuum.
Do not use the vacuum cleaner to vacuum toner dust.
Toner, such as that used in printers and photocopiers, can
conduct electricity.
Do not vacuum up any flammable or combustible liquids
or gases and do not vacuum in areas where such sub-
stances are stored.
Do not vacuum at head height and do not let the suction
get anywhere near a person's head.
